The institutionalization of kindergarten refers to the establishment of formal, structured educational systems for young children, typically ages 5 to 6, within public or private institutions. This process involves the development of standardized curricula, trained educators, and regulatory frameworks to ensure quality education and accessibility. As a result, kindergarten becomes a recognized and integral part of early childhood education, often seen as a foundational step in a child's academic journey. This movement has significantly influenced societal views on early education and child development.
